What is Dog Bite Attorney?

A dog bite attorney specializes in California personal injury law, specifically cases involving canine attacks. Under California Civil Code Section 3342, dog owners are strictly liable for injuries their pets cause, meaning the owner is responsible even if the dog has no prior history of aggression. Dog bite attorneys investigate the incident, gather evidence, identify liable parties, and negotiate with insurance companies. They handle medical documentation, calculate damages including hospital bills and lost wages, and represent clients in settlement negotiations or court proceedings. California law allows recovery for economic damages like medical expenses and non-economic damages such as pain and suffering, scarring, and psychological trauma. 💰 How much does it cost?

Most dog bite attorneys, including Mar Vista Law, work on contingency, meaning no upfront fees. You only pay if we win your case or secure a settlement. Our fee is a percentage of your recovery, typically 33-40%. This arrangement ensures our interests align with yours—we're motivated to maximize your compensation. Q: How long does a dog bite case take in Los Angeles County?

A: Dog bite cases typically take 6-18 months in Los Angeles County, depending on injury severity and settlement negotiations. Simple cases with clear liability may settle quickly. Complex cases requiring surgery documentation or multiple defendants take longer. Court schedules and insurance company responsiveness affect timelines. Q: What documents do I need for a dog bite claim?

A: Gather medical records, hospital bills, emergency room reports, photographs of injuries, police reports, and witness statements. Document lost wages and ongoing treatment costs. Obtain the dog owner's insurance information and homeowner's policy details. Collect proof of rabies shots if applicable. Q: What happens if I wait too long to file?

A: California has a two-year statute of limitations for personal injury claims from dog bites. Waiting reduces evidence quality as memories fade and witnesses become unavailable. Medical records may be harder to obtain. Insurance companies may deny claims citing delayed reporting.
